These doors, often featuring tempered glass for safety and aluminum or vinyl frames, are subject to constant use, and their components like rollers, locks, and tracks can degrade over time. A door that sticks, becomes difficult to open, or makes unusual noises is a clear signal that professional attention is needed. Ignoring these symptoms can lead to more extensive damage, potentially requiring replacement of the entire track system or even the door panel itself. The underlying causes are often simple, such as worn-out bearings in the roller assemblies, bent or obstructed tracks, or misaligned guide shoes. A thorough inspection by a qualified technician can pinpoint the exact issue, whether it's a simple fix or a more involved repair. Contractors are the professionals you hire to handle complex hardware replacements and structural adjustments for your sliding units. They have the specific tools to safely remove heavy glass panels to access internal rollers or fix track issues that are beyond simple DIY fixes. You need a contractor when the door is physically too heavy to manage yourself, or when you suspect that the underlying frame has shifted, making the door drafty or insecure against intruders.

Repairing sliding glass door glass in Olathe typically involves assessing whether the glass can be repaired or if it needs replacement. If there are minor cracks or chips that don't compromise the structural integrity, some repairs might be possible. However, for shattered or significantly damaged glass, replacement is necessary.
